UFC On FX: Fuel Prelims
Nick Denis KO's Joseph Sandoval with standing elbows in 22 seconds. It was quick, it was nasty and it was one hell of an impressive debut for "The Ninja Of Love". What a phenomenal performance by Denis as he was working the left right combo very effectively, grabbed the clinch and started putting them elbows to Sandoval's dome.
Daniel Pineda decided he didn't want to stay in the cage for long either as he quickly got the takedown on Pat Schilling, moved directly to mount and secured a submission victory by rear naked choke @ 1:37 of the first round. Pineda opened up Schilling with strikes and then took his back. Schilling got back to his feet but Pineda held on, drug him down and got the tap. Another impressive performance to kick start this card.
Fabricio Camoes kept the first round stoppage train rolling with a rear naked choke victory over Tommy Hayden. This was a very competitive fight for the first couple minutes but the tide turned for Fabricio when he landed a massive hammerfist. From there Camoes took the back and sunk in a deep RNC and initiated the tap from a fully stretched out Tommy Hayden. Hopefully Hayden gets another shot in the UFC because he showed some good potential.
Charlie Brenneman Charlie Brenneman'd Daniel Roberts. Daniel Roberts should be gone after this one. After the fight, Brenneman acknowledged that he needs to take the next step and start finishing if he wants to advance his career. It is nice to hear that kind of self awareness from him and hopefully he can follow through on that.
Khabib NurmagomenovKamal got flattened by a huge left hand in the first round and spent the next couple minutes scrambling to get his wits about him but he managed to survive. Khabib cllearly dominated the second round. Kamal asked his corner TWICE in between the second and third round which round it was going to be. He really got his bell rung in that first round. Kamal really had nothing to offer Khabib here. Khabib got a takedown in the third, took Kamal's back and tied a bow on this fight with a rear naked choke submission victory. Kamal really had nothing for Khabib here. He got outstruck and outwrestled by a wide margin. Another great UFC debut on this fight card. Joe Silva, you are my hero.
Jorge Rivera announced that tonight will be his final fight. Win or lose. The first round did not go well for Jorge as Eric had him on his back for the majority of the round but in the 2nd round Eric got tiiiiiiiiiiiiiiiiiiired and Jorge made him pay by puttin his hands on him until the fight was stopped. Jorge "El Conquistador is hangin up his gloves and he has had a great career that he can be very proud of. All the best to you, sir. Thank you very much for all you gave to the sport.
